Q3 2026 earnings summary
5 Feb, 2026Executive summary
Operating environment remains challenging due to sluggish steel markets, China's overproduction, global protectionist policies, yen depreciation, and surging coking coal prices after an Australian cyclone.
Business profit for 3Q FY2025 was ¥97.4bn, down ¥23.3bn year-over-year; excluding inventory valuation, profit was ¥143.4bn, down ¥64.3bn year-over-year.
Profit attributable to owners for 3Q FY2025 was ¥60.8bn, down ¥39.3bn year-over-year; basic EPS dropped to ¥95.73 from ¥157.38.
Annual forecasts for business profit, segment profit, and profit attributable to owners remain unchanged, but business profit excluding inventory valuation is revised down by ¥20.0bn to ¥170.0bn.
Comprehensive income decreased 17.7% year-over-year to ¥87.3bn.
Financial highlights
Revenue for 3Q FY2025 was ¥3,380.3bn, down 8.0% year-over-year.
Gross profit for the first three quarters was ¥382.6bn, down from ¥404.3bn year-over-year.
Segment profit for 3Q FY2025 was ¥79.2bn, down ¥26.0bn year-over-year; excluding inventory valuation, segment profit was ¥125.2bn, down ¥67.0bn.
Total assets increased to ¥5,758.5bn as of December 31, 2025, up from ¥5,647.6bn at the end of FY2024.
Interim dividend was ¥40 per share, with a full-year forecast of ¥80 per share.
Outlook and guidance
FY2025 business profit forecast is ¥140.0bn, unchanged from previous guidance; excluding inventory valuation, forecast is ¥170.0bn, down ¥20.0bn from prior.
Segment profit forecast for FY2025 is ¥110.0bn; profit attributable to owners is projected at ¥75.0bn.
Revenue for FY2025 is forecast at ¥4,600.0bn, a decrease of ¥259.6bn year-over-year.
Basic EPS for FY2025 is forecast at ¥117.92.
Business profit is projected at ¥140.0bn (up 3.4%), and profit attributable to owners of parent at ¥75.0bn (down 18.4%).
